The city has the best-preserved city wall in Belgium; it was built in the 13th century and is part of the second fortification of the city.
Binche is especially known for its ancient carnival. Especially the Gilles with their traditional costumes are world-renowned. For a long time, it was thought that the carnival was first organized in 1549 by Maria of Hungary in honor of a visit from her brother Charles V and his son Philip II, but this theory is no longer sustainable, as there are references to a carnival in Binche as early as 1395.
In 2003, UNESCO placed the Binche carnival on the List of Masterpieces of the Oral and Intangible Heritage of Humanity.
The belfry from the 14th-16th century is also on the list of belfries recognized as World Heritage by UNESCO.
